API Synthesis & Pharmaceutical Intermediates

Challenge:

Sourcing high-purity, reliably supplied raw materials and intermediates is crucial for Active Pharmaceutical Ingredient (API) manufacturing.

VUP Solutions:

We specialize in the production of TEMPO (CAS 2564-83-2) and related nitroxide radicals, which serve as versatile catalysts, antioxidants, and raw materials. VUP's Custom Synthesis service provides tailored production of other complex organic intermediates needed for drug development pipelines, backed by robust quality control.

CAS: 2564-83-2

TEMPO (2,2,6,6-Tetramethylpiperidin-1-oxyl)

A highly versatile and stable nitroxyl radical, renowned for its utility as a catalyst in selective organic oxidations and as a mediator in controlled radical polymerization (NMP). VUP produces high-purity TEMPO at pilot scale.

CAS: 2226-96-2

4-Hydroxy-TEMPO (TEMPOL / H-TEMPO)

A key functionalized derivative of TEMPO featuring both a stable nitroxyl radical and reactive hydroxyl group. Serves as a versatile antioxidant, catalyst, spin label, and crucial intermediate for synthesizing specialty chemicals.

Biomedical Materials & Device Coatings

Challenge:

Developing advanced medical devices and therapies often requires specialized biocompatible materials with unique functional properties.

VUP Solutions:

VUP is the unique global producer of O,O'-Bis(3-aminopropyl)polyethyleneglycol (DAPEG), a high-value intermediate used to create lubricious, hydrophilic coatings for vascular intervention devices and other surgical applications. Building on this, we have developed pilot capabilities for PEG-diacrylamide (PEGDAA), a derivative with significant potential in tissue engineering, 3D bioprinting, and drug delivery systems. Our R&D team actively collaborates with partners like DSM Biomedical in this area.

Diagnostic Aids & Healthcare Products

Challenge:

Reliable and safe consumable materials are essential for routine diagnostic procedures in healthcare settings.

VUP Solutions:

We manufacture high-quality diagnostic gels, including GELSON for sonography and EV GEL for ECG/EEG examinations. These products are formulated using safe, dermatology/cosmetic-grade raw materials, are alcohol-free, non-irritating, and meet relevant health standards (Gelson holds a MoH SK health certificate). VUP also produces other fine chemicals and products for healthcare applications.
